Brent Verner, lead K-9 trainer for Allegheny County Police and Transportation Security Administration, poses for a photo with explosives detection dog, Bingo, during joint agency training at Pittsburgh International Airport Air Reserve Station, April 22, 2025. The training builds interagency coordination and sharpens detection skills in challenging environments. (U.S. Air Force photo by Jeffrey Grossi)
